在大数据实时架构中,客户端作为数据交互的终端,其性能直接影响用户体验与系统整体效率。随着数据量持续增长和处理延迟要求不断提高,客户端必须在有限资源下高效完成数据接收、解析与展示任务。
优化的核心在于减少不必要的网络请求。通过合并多个小请求为批量操作,可显著降低连接开销与传输延迟。同时,引入请求队列机制,对高频操作进行限流与节流,避免瞬时负载冲击导致响应超时或崩溃。
客户端缓存策略是提升响应速度的关键。合理利用本地存储(如IndexedDB或LocalStorage),将频繁访问的数据预加载并缓存,减少重复请求。结合时间戳与版本号判断数据有效性,确保缓存内容不过期且与服务端保持一致。
数据解析过程也需精细化处理。避免一次性解析海量数据,采用流式解析或分页加载方式,仅处理当前可视区域所需内容。对于复杂结构数据,优先使用轻量级解析库,减少内存占用与计算负担。

本图由AI生成,仅供参考
前端渲染性能同样不可忽视。通过虚拟滚动技术处理长列表,仅渲染可见元素;利用Web Workers将耗时计算移出主线程,防止页面卡顿。同时,合理使用CSS动画与硬件加速,提升视觉流畅度。
监控与反馈机制能帮助持续改进。在客户端集成轻量级性能埋点,实时采集加载时间、内存占用、错误率等指标,及时发现瓶颈。结合日志分析,定位性能问题根源,形成闭环优化流程。
综合来看,客户端性能优化并非单一手段的堆砌,而是从网络、存储、解析、渲染到监控的全链路协同。在保证数据实时性的同时,让每一次交互都快速、稳定、流畅,才是大数据时代客户端体验的真正保障。